The Problem: Decreasing Performance Over Extended Lifecycles
When standard disposable devices increase their liquid capacity, they run into a major engineering bottleneck: component degradation. A typical low-capacity device only needs to function for a few days, meaning the internal battery and heating coil do not require advanced materials. However, when a device is built to hold a massive reservoir of e-liquid, standard materials quickly fail.
-
Coil Burnout: Prolonged exposure to heat causes standard single-wire coils to accumulate residue, resulting in a bitter, burnt taste halfway through the device's life.
-
Voltage Drops: As a basic internal battery drains, its voltage drops naturally. This causes weak, cold vapor when the battery level gets low.
-
Wick Degradation: Over time, basic organic cotton wicking material loses its ability to absorb fluid evenly, leading to dry hits.

Dual-Mesh Coil Configuration and Thermal Management
At the heart of the hardware's success is a commitment to advanced heating technology. Standard disposables use a simple single-mesh or traditional wrapped wire setup, which concentrates heat into a tiny area. Mr Fog implements a dual-mesh heating system that changes how e-liquid is vaporized.
The dual-mesh system splits the electrical current across two distinct metallic grids. This structural layout multiplies the physical surface area that comes into contact with the e-liquid saturated wick. Because the surface area is much larger, the device can vaporize more liquid at a slightly lower temperature. This prevents hotspots, reduces structural stress on the organic cotton wick, and preserves crisp flavor clarity over thousands of usage cycles.
Power Customization via Multi-Mode Chipsets
Experienced vapers demand flexibility because no single setting satisfies every preference. Modern hardware must adapt to different environments and usage habits. Premium systems offer multiple operational modes that allow the user to manually control power consumption and vapor density.
-
ECO Mode: Drops the output to a conservative level, producing a cooler, smoother draw while maximizing battery life and conserving the internal fluid supply.
-
BOOST Mode: Balances flavor production and cloud volume, providing a standard, familiar experience for daily use.
-
TURBO Mode: Forces maximum wattage to the dual coils, creating intense warmth, thick vapor, and immediate flavor delivery for those who prefer a stronger hit.
